Join Dr. Joshua Yoder, New Testament scholar, for a close look at Jesus as servant in the Gospel of John. While John is often associated with high Christology and exalted language, it also offers one of the clearest portrayals of Jesus’ humble, self-giving service. Dr. Yoder will explore how service, love, and obedience define Jesus’ identity and mission in John. This class will examine key passages that reveal how servanthood is not a contradiction of Jesus’ authority, but its deepest expression, shaping both discipleship and the life of the church.
